Annual Giving • Engage alumni, donors, and friends through fundraising appeal letters and e-mails. • Assist in the process of engaging alumni. • Work to tailor departmental fundraising appeals.
•
Phone Center • Student callers contact donors and alumni, updating them on developments in specific areas and asking them to make gifts to support the colleges. • Give donors the thanks they deserve by having EMU students make thank you calls. • EMU students will also make follow-up calls to those who received an appeal from your area, but haven’t responded with a gift. Provide information and personalized gift illustrations for bequests and life-income options that support EMU. Provide stewardship to planned giving donors through the Heritage Society where donors are recognized for their qualified planned gifts. Prepare thank you letters for donors who make a gift of $100 or more. Notify your deans and department heads of gifts over $100 so they, too, can send a thank you. Ensure major donors receive information such as invitations to events, scholarship profiles, and endowment reports. Recognize donors at different levels of giving through our gift societies.
